Jim Hagedorn

James Lee Hagedorn (/ˈhæɡɛdɔːrn/ HAG-e-dorn; August 4, 1962 – February 17, 2022) was an American politician from Minnesota. A Republican, he was the U.S. Representative for Minnesota's 1st congressional district from 2019 until his death. The district stretches across southern Minnesota along the border with Iowa and includes Rochester, Austin, and Mankato.
